I've split the patch up as you suggest, I'll make this one cover the Triple bits. ================ Comment at: clang/lib/Basic/Targets/AArch64.h:93 + + bool hasInt128Type() const override; }; ---------------- fhahn wrote: > Why is this needed? It seems unused in the diff? It's overriding a virtual function used to decide whether __int128 is allowed, and the default implementation checks the pointer width. We're still AArch64 though so we can support __int128 just as well with 32-bit or 64-bit pointers.
